" ... In the late 1970s, China faced a serious dilemma: its population was nearing 1 billion, and there wasn't enough food to go around. So in January 1979, the Communist Party announced a radical plan to control the population by limiting families to just one child. The Chinese government boasts that the policy, in place for 35 years, helped to prevent 400 million births, and ensured a higher quality of life for those children who were born. Less attention is paid, meanwhile, to the brutal realities of how, exactly, the policy played out. ... "
" ... Spar: We forget the extent to which pregnancy dominated women’s lives throughout most of history. Until very recently, most women were spending most of their time either pregnant, trying to become pregnant, or trying not to become pregnant. In the 20th century, widespread access to contraception finally freed women from much of this reproductive burden, giving them—or at least many of them—the ability to time their children’s births to their own needs. ...
